New restaurant coming to west Mobile Updated May 09, 2021; A new Mexican restaurant will be built on a one-acre site on Schillinger Road in west Mobile, next to Mellow Mushroom at 2409 Schillinger Road, according to Vallas Realty, which represented the buyer. A group of investors who own and operate numerous restaurants on the Gulf Coast, paid $500,000 for the property. Ralph Neal of Inge & Associates Real Estate represented the seller.
